Maritime record TR 06 SW 1019 - The Hard, Faversham Creek, Oare
Summary
A mound of discarded round boulders, formerly used as ballast, was identified during fieldwalking in 1997. It can be found just to the west of the joint entrance to Faversham and Oare Creeks from the Swale. The boulders are in an area known as the Hard, which may be the site of a medieval beacon.
